Abstract:
This project aims to automate the process of filling six sports bottles without removing the caps. This will allow athletic staff to attend to other sideline duties. The automatic sports bottle filler version 2.0 builds upon the previous project iteration. The primary issues with version 1.0 were even flow and flow cutoff. Version 1.0’s main issue was even flow distribution among the six bottles. The first two bottles would fill up first and overflow. The water cutoff system was based upon the weight of the six ideally filled bottles. Since the bottles were never filled to that ideal value the water would be cut off at the wrong time. This product does not currently exist due to the challenge of filling the bottles without removing the caps. Most automated water bottle fillers are sensor based but still require cap removal.
